网页设计3d循环相册特效代码(网页设计3d循环相册特效代码大全)
admin 发布:2022-12-19 08:51 129
本篇文章给大家谈谈网页设计3d循环相册特效代码,以及网页设计3d循环相册特效代码大全对应的知识点,希望对各位有所帮助,不要忘了收藏本站喔。
本文目录一览:
- 1、网页设计中如何让图片轮播
- 2、unity3D如何设计一个昼夜循环效果?
- 3、网页设计中如何设置两张图片每隔几秒循环切换怎么写代码
- 4、如何快速制作网页特效
- 5、网页设计 图片轮播,将鼠标放在图片上,图片会自动播放,代码怎么改?
网页设计中如何让图片轮播
网页设计中让图片轮播,需要用到的JS和比较好的div+css布局意识,主要还是需要了解left,top在css中的意思,这里我提交一段我以前写的代码;
html中的代码:
div id="box"
div id="woZaiHouDun" class='hide'
a id="btnLeft" href='javascript:void(0);' /a
a id="btnRight" href='javascript:void(0);' /a
ul
liimg width="400" height="260" src="./images/scholl/1.jpg"//li
liimg width="400" height="260" src="./images/scholl/2.jpg"//li
liimg width="400" height="260" src="./images/scholl/3.jpg"//li
liimg width="400" height="260" src="./images/scholl/1.jpg"//li
liimg width="400" height="260" src="./images/scholl/2.jpg"//li
liimg width="400" height="260" src="./images/scholl/3.jpg"//li
liimg width="400" height="260" src="./images/scholl/1.jpg"//li
liimg width="400" height="260" src="./images/scholl/2.jpg"//li
liimg width="400" height="260" src="./images/scholl/3.jpg"//li
/ul
/div
js中的代码:
ar t=null;
function woZaiHouDun(){
var oUl = document.getElementById('woZaiHouDun').getElementsByTagName('ul')[0];
var aLi = oUl.getElementsByTagName('li');
oUl.innerHTML += oUl.innerHTML;
oUl.style.width = aLi[0].offsetWidth*aLi.length + 'px';
var oBtnLeft = document.getElementById('btnLeft');
var oBtnRight = document.getElementById('btnRight');
var iTarget = 0;
var ispeed = -3;
oBtnLeft.onclick = function(){
ispeed = 3;
}
oBtnRight.onclick = function(){
ispeed = -3;
}
t=setInterval(function(){
iTarget = oUl.offsetLeft -ispeed;
if( iTarget - oUl.offsetWidth/2){
oUl.style.left =0 +'px';
iTarget = oUl.offsetLeft -ispeed;
}
if( iTarget 0){
oUl.style.left =- oUl.offsetWidth/2 +'px';
iTarget = oUl.offsetLeft -ispeed;
}
oUl.style.left =iTarget +'px';
},30)
}
这样是能实现轮播的。
unity3D如何设计一个昼夜循环效果?
装备两个相机分别挂上不同的天空盒,然后把两个相机作为一个空物体的子物体,在空物体上挂上脚本,声明一个布尔型变量isTrue
if(GUI.Toggle(new Rect(200,200,50,50),isTrue,"",)){
isTrue=true; Transform.Find("camera1").GetComponent().enabled=true;
Transform.Find("camera2").GetComponent().enabled=false;
}
else {
isTrue=false;
Transform.Find("camera1").GetComponent().enabled=false;
Transform.Find("camera2").GetComponent().enabled=true;
}
然后你也可以在GUISkin改一下Toggle的样式,我的思路大致是这样,细节部分你自己再弄一下吧,我也没试,还可以建立两套灯光,也用类似的方法,一个开的时候另一个关上
网页设计中如何设置两张图片每隔几秒循环切换怎么写代码
//下面是可配置轮播动画代码
$.fn.slide=function(options){
var defaults= {
affect:1, //1:上下滚动; 2:幕布式; 3:左右滚动;4:淡入淡出
time: 5000, //间隔时间
speed:500, //动画快慢
dot_text:true,//按钮上有无序列号
};
var opts=$.extend(defaults,options);
var $this=$(this);
var ool=$("div class='dot'p/p/div");
var $box=$this.find("ul");
var $li=$box.find("li");
var timer=null;
var num=0;
$this.append(ool);
$box.find("li").each(function(i){
ool.find("p").append($("b/b"));
if(opts.dot_text){
ool.find("b").eq(i).html(i+1)
}
})
ool.find("b").eq(0).addClass("cur");
switch(opts.affect){
case 1:
break;
case 2:
$box.find("li").css("display","none");
break;
case 3:
$box.css({"width":$li.eq(0).width()*$li.length});
$li.css("float","left");
break;
case 4:
$box.find("li").css("display","none");
break;
}
$box.find("li").eq(0).show(0);
ool.find("b").mouseover(function(){
num=$(this).index();
run ();
})
timer=setInterval(auto,opts.time);
function auto(){
num$box.find("li").length-1?num++:num=0;
run();
}
function run(){
ool.find("b").eq(num).addClass("cur").siblings().removeClass("cur");
switch(opts.affect){
case 1:
$box.stop(true,false).animate({"top":-240*num},opts.speed);
break;
case 2:
$box.find("li").css({"position":"absolute"});
$box.find("li").stop(false,true).fadeOut(opts.speed).eq(num).slideDown(opts.speed);
break;
case 3:
$box.stop(true,false).animate({"left":-670*num},opts.speed);
break;
case 4:
$box.find("li").css({"position":"absolute"});
$box.find("li").stop(false,true).fadeOut(opts.speed).eq(num).fadeIn(opts.speed);
break;
}
}
$this.mouseover(function(){
clearInterval(timer);
})
$this.mouseout(function(){
timer=setInterval(auto,opts.time);
})
}
}(jQuery));
如何快速制作网页特效
1.打开你需要的带特效的网站,单击菜单栏(上面)的查看-源文件.然后找到你需要的特效的代码段(用dreamweaver软件容易找些),复制~粘贴~改代码(最好先了解javascript语言~否则比较麻烦)
2.先获得你要变换图片的控件(用ById),然后写个方法~在里面写个循环,或者用随机数获得图片并且附给你要变图片的控件,(所有的图片名必须有规律~比如1.jpg,2.jpg),最后在方法里写个计时器setTimeOut(方法名,每过多少毫秒执行一次)
3这些东西必须要有JAVAscript的基础~否则建议先学去
网页设计 图片轮播,将鼠标放在图片上,图片会自动播放,代码怎么改?
首先要做的不是把鼠标放上去轮播,而是先让图片能够自动轮播才行
下面代码,有详解,你可以参考一下
!DOCTYPE html
html
head
meta charset="utf-8"
titleHello MUI/title
meta name="viewport" content="width=device-width, initial-scale=1,maximum-scale=1,user-scalable=no"
meta name="apple-mobile-web-app-capable" content="yes"
meta name="apple-mobile-web-app-status-bar-style" content="black"
!--标准mui.css--
link rel="stylesheet" href="../css/mui.min.css"
!--App自定义的css--
link rel="stylesheet" type="text/css" href="../css/app.css"/
/head
body
header class="mui-bar mui-bar-nav"
a class="mui-action-back mui-icon mui-icon-left-nav mui-pull-left"/a
h1 class="mui-title"下方悬浮标题/h1
/header
div class="mui-content"
ul class="mui-table-view mui-table-view-chevron"
li id="switch" class="mui-table-view-cell"
定时轮播
!--div class="mui-switch"
div class="mui-switch-handle"/div
/div--
/li
/ul
div id="slider" class="mui-slider"
div class="mui-slider-group mui-slider-loop"
!-- 额外增加的一个节点(循环轮播:第一个节点是最后一张轮播) --
div class="mui-slider-item mui-slider-item-duplicate"
a href="#"
img src="../images/yuantiao.jpg"
p class="mui-slider-title"静静看这世界/p
/a
/div
div class="mui-slider-item"
a href="#"
img src="../images/shuijiao.jpg"
p class="mui-slider-title"幸福就是可以一起睡觉/p
/a
/div
div class="mui-slider-item"
a href="#"
img src="../images/muwu.jpg"
p class="mui-slider-title"想要一间这样的木屋,静静的喝咖啡/p
/a
/div
div class="mui-slider-item"
a href="#"
img src="../images/cbd.jpg"
p class="mui-slider-title"Color of SIP CBD/p
/a
/div
div class="mui-slider-item"
a href="#"
img src="../images/yuantiao.jpg"
p class="mui-slider-title"静静看这世界/p
/a
/div
!-- 额外增加的一个节点(循环轮播:最后一个节点是第一张轮播) --
div class="mui-slider-item mui-slider-item-duplicate"
a href="#"
img src="../images/shuijiao.jpg"
p class="mui-slider-title"幸福就是可以一起睡觉/p
/a
/div
/div
div class="mui-slider-indicator mui-text-right"
div class="mui-indicator mui-active"/div
div class="mui-indicator"/div
div class="mui-indicator"/div
div class="mui-indicator"/div
/div
/div
/div
/body
script src="../js/mui.min.js"/script
script
// alert("!!!!!");
var slider = mui("#slider");
slider.slider({
interval: 5000
});
/script
/html
关于网页设计3d循环相册特效代码和网页设计3d循环相册特效代码大全的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站。
版权说明:如非注明,本站文章均为 AH站长 原创,转载请注明出处和附带本文链接;
相关推荐
- 05-17个人网页设计作品模板,个人网页设计与制作模板
- 05-17广告公司,广告公司名字大全创意
- 05-14交易链接大全,交易链接是什么意思
- 05-13网页设计排版布局技巧,网页设计排版布局技巧
- 05-13网络推广教程,网络推广技巧大全
- 05-13比较有名的个人网站,个人网站取名大全
- 05-12网页设计需要学什么,网页设计学什么语言
- 05-12优秀软文营销范文,优秀软文营销范文大全
- 05-12dw网页设计模板网站,dw网页设计模板网站免费
- 05-06无间隔滚动代码(循环滚动代码)[20240506更新]
取消回复欢迎 你 发表评论:
- 标签列表
- 最近发表
- 友情链接